What Is the Riese & Muller Multicharger? The Multicharger is Riese & Muller's flagship long-range commuter e-bike — a full-suspension electric bike built around the Bosch Performance CX motor (85Nm of torque) with dual-battery configuration for up to 170km of assisted range. Gates Carbon Drive belt requires almost zero maintenance. Key Features Bosch Performance CX motor — 85Nm torque, smooth and powerful assistance Dual battery option — up to 170km range in appropriate assist mode Full suspension frame — absorbs potholes and road vibration efficiently Gates Carbon Drive belt — virtually maintenance-free drivetrain Enviolo stepless hub — twist-shift gearing with no gear steps Integrated Bosch Kiox 300 display Who Is the R&M Multicharger For? Frequently Asked Questions
- How far can I ride on the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ring before recharging?
- Real-world range on the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ring depends on assist level, terrain and rider weight, but most riders can expect somewhere between 30 and 70 miles per charge on a mixed setting. Riding in the highest assist mode or tackling steep climbs will bring that down, while eco mode on flat ground stretches it further. - Do I need a licence or insurance to ride the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ring?
- No — the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ring is a pedal-assist electric bike, which under UK and NI rules means no licence, registration or insurance is required as standard, provided the motor cuts out at 15.5mph and is rated at 250W or below. - How long does the battery on the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ring take to charge, and what warranty does it carry?
- A full charge on the Riese & Muller Multicharger Mixte GT Touring typically takes 3 to 6 hours from empty using the supplied charger, and most riders top up overnight rather than waiting for a full cycle.
